Visual Studio Code Extensions: In the rapidly evolving landscape of coding, Visual Studio Code (VS Code) has emerged as a preferred code editor, offering a plethora of extensions that can be tailored to meet the unique needs of developers. These extensions have the power to transform your coding environment, enhancing productivity and efficiency. In this detailed guide, we will delve into some of the finest extensions for Visual Studio Code, providing comprehensive insights, external resources for further exploration, and addressing frequently asked questions (FAQs) to ensure you harness the full potential of this versatile code editor.
Table of Contents
ToggleUnleashing the Power of Extensions:
Visual Studio Code’s extensions cover a wide spectrum of functionalities, catering to diverse programming languages and development workflows. Let’s embark on a journey through some of the best extensions that can significantly enhance your coding experience:
1. ESLint: Ensuring Code Consistency and Quality
- Description: ESLint is a must-have extension for JavaScript and TypeScript developers. It performs real-time linting, ensuring code consistency and helping catch potential errors early in the development process.
- Link: ESLint Extension
2. GitLens: Mastering Git Capabilities
- Description: GitLens is a feature-packed extension that takes your Git capabilities to new heights. With line-by-line blame annotations, commit history exploration, and more, GitLens empowers developers to navigate Git repositories with unparalleled ease.
- Link: GitLens Extension
3. Bracket Pair Colorizer: Enhancing Code Readability
- Description: Improve code readability with Bracket Pair Colorizer. This extension colorizes matching brackets, making it effortless to identify code blocks and nested structures at a glance.
- Link: Bracket Pair Colorizer Extension
4. Live Server: Streamlining Web Development
- Description: Live Server simplifies web development by providing a local development server with live reloading capabilities. It accelerates the testing process, making web development more efficient.
- Link: Live Server Extension
https://synapsefabric.com/2023/11/02/why-visual-studio-code-is-the-ultimate-python-ide-for-developers/
5. Prettier: Maintaining Consistent Code Styles
- Description: Prettier is your ally for maintaining consistent code styles effortlessly. This extension formats your code according to predefined rules, promoting code cleanliness and ensuring a unified coding style across projects.
- Link: Prettier Extension
6. Visual Studio IntelliCode: AI-Assisted Coding Suggestions
- Description: Visual Studio IntelliCode brings AI into your coding workflow by providing context-aware autocompletions. By learning from your codebase, it offers intelligent suggestions, significantly boosting your coding productivity.
- Link: IntelliCode Extension
External Resources:
To expand your understanding and exploration of Visual Studio Code extensions, consider the following external resources:
- Visual Studio Code Marketplace: The official marketplace is a treasure trove of extensions. Explore and discover new extensions that align with your coding preferences.
- VS Code Documentation – Extensions: The official documentation provides valuable insights into the world of extensions, covering installation, recommendations, and best practices.
- Awesome VS Code: This GitHub repository curates a list of outstanding VS Code extensions, themes, and resources contributed by the vibrant developer community.
https://synapsefabric.com/2023/11/21/quarkus-initializer-a-comprehensive-guide-to-kickstarting-your-microservices-journey/
Frequently Asked Questions (FAQs):
Q1: How do I install extensions in Visual Studio Code?
Installing extensions in Visual Studio Code is a straightforward process. Open VS Code, go to the Extensions view by clicking on the Extensions icon in the Activity Bar, search for the desired extension, and install it.
Q2: Are Visual Studio Code extensions free?
Yes, the majority of extensions available in the Visual Studio Code Marketplace are free to use. However, some extensions may offer premium features that require a purchase.
Q3: Can I disable or uninstall extensions in Visual Studio Code?
Certainly. You can manage extensions by going to the Extensions view, locating the extension you want to manage, and using the provided options to disable or uninstall it.
Q4: How can I contribute to Visual Studio Code extensions?
Contributing to extensions involves various activities such as submitting bug reports, providing feature requests, or contributing code. Refer to the documentation of the specific extension or visit its GitHub repository for guidelines on how to contribute.
Conclusion:
Visual Studio Code’s extensibility is a game-changer, allowing developers to tailor their coding environment to suit their unique preferences and requirements. By exploring and integrating the best extensions, leveraging external resources, and addressing common questions, you can supercharge your coding workflow and extract maximum value from the versatile features that Visual Studio Code offers. Whether you’re a seasoned developer or a coding enthusiast, these extensions are sure to elevate your coding experience, making your journey through lines of code more efficient, enjoyable, and productive.